How to get Gun License in India?

In a country like India, where stringent firearm regulations are in place, obtaining a gun license can be a complex and lengthy process. However, if you meet the necessary criteria and follow the proper procedures, it’s entirely possible to legally acquire a firearm. In this comprehensive guide, we’ll walk you through the steps to get a gun license in India.

Understanding the Basics:

Before diving into the application process, it’s crucial to understand the basics of gun ownership in India. Firearms are highly regulated by the government, and licenses are only issued for specific purposes, such as self-defense, sports shooting, or professional use. Private citizens are generally not permitted to own firearms for personal security.

Eligibility Criteria:

  1. Age Requirement: To apply for a gun license in India, you must be at least 21 years old.
  2. Clean Criminal Record: You should have a clean criminal record and no history of involvement in any unlawful or anti-social activities.
  3. Mental Health Evaluation: Undergo a mental health evaluation to ensure you are mentally fit to own a firearm.
  4. Valid Reason: You must provide a valid reason for needing a firearm, such as self-defense, sports shooting, or professional use.

Step-by-Step Application Process:

  1. Contact Your Local Police Department: Start by visiting your local police department or the licensing authority in your area to obtain the necessary application forms. You can also check their official website for online application options, if available.
  2. Complete the Application Form: Fill out the application form carefully, providing accurate and honest information. Be prepared to submit personal details, reasons for seeking a gun license, and details of any firearms you wish to own.
  3. Attach Required Documents: Gather the necessary supporting documents, including proof of age, address, income, and character references. You may also need to submit passport-sized photographs.
  4. Pay the Application Fee: Pay the required application fee, which varies by state and the type of license you are applying for. Make sure to obtain a receipt for your payment.
  5. Background Verification: The police will conduct a thorough background check, which includes verifying your criminal record and interviewing your character references.
  6. Mental Health Evaluation: You will need to undergo a mental health evaluation conducted by a registered medical practitioner. Submit the evaluation certificate along with your application.
  7. Safe Storage: Ensure you have a secure storage facility for your firearms, as this is a critical aspect of the licensing process.
  8. Wait for Approval: After submitting your application, be prepared for a waiting period, which can vary from a few months to over a year, depending on your location and the type of license.
  9. License Issuance: If your application is approved, you will receive a gun license from the licensing authority. Ensure you follow all regulations and restrictions associated with gun ownership.

Important Tips:

  • Be patient throughout the process, as obtaining a gun license in India is not a quick endeavor.
  • Maintain transparency and honesty in all your interactions with the authorities.
  • Always prioritize safety and responsible firearm ownership.


While the process of obtaining a gun license in India may seem daunting, it is entirely possible if you meet the eligibility criteria and follow the correct procedures. Remember that gun ownership comes with significant responsibilities, so ensure you are well-prepared and committed to adhering to all safety and legal regulations.

Leave a Comment

Your email address will not be published. Required fields are marked *

Scroll to Top